The Executive Recruiting Partner – Life Sciences will be responsible for delivering top talent across highly specialized roles within the pharmaceutical and biotechnology sectors. This position requires deep expertise in full-cycle recruitment with a strong focus on sourcing and engaging candidates in niche areas such as commercial, medical affairs, clinical, and scientific functions. 

Accountabilities 

  • Strategic Recruitment, Sourcing and Candidate Management – 80% 

  • Client & Hiring Manager Partnership – 20% 

Key Responsibilities 

  • Develop and execute targeted sourcing strategies to attract executive and specialized talent across life sciences functions 

  • Build and manage candidate pipelines for commercial, medical affairs, clinical, regulatory, and scientific leadership roles 

  • Assess candidate qualifications and alignment with client requirements, ensuring only the strongest talent is presented 

  • Serve as a trusted advisor to hiring managers, providing insights on market trends, talent availability, and competitive intelligence 

  • Partner with clients to manage expectations throughout the recruitment process and guide them through selection and hiring decisions 

  • Track and report key recruitment metrics such as time-to-fill, candidate pipeline activity, and offer acceptance rates 

  • Maintain the highest standards of integrity, professionalism, and confidentiality when working with clients and candidates 

Requirements 

  • Bachelor’s degree preferred, or equivalent work experience 

  • 7+ years of successful full-cycle recruitment experience, with proven success recruiting across life sciences organizations. 

  • Demonstrated expertise recruiting for clinical, regulatory, medical affairs, research & development, quality, pharmacovigilance, and other specialized functions within pharmaceutical and biotechnology organizations required. 

  • Experience recruiting for corporate and shared services functions preferred. 

  • Strong sourcing skills and ability to identify passive talent in highly competitive markets 

  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office (Outlook, Excel, Word) and applicant tracking systems (ATS) 

  • Excellent communication, relationship management, and consultative skills 

  • Strong integrity, accountability, and adaptability in a fast-paced environment 

  • Ability to travel for onsite client support, as needed
